GM PAYS BACK AUTO BAILOUT?
Well not really, GM was able to repay the money by drawing down on a line of credit that it had from TARP!  In other words, GM took funds still available to it through TARP and used those funds to repay the loan it received from the government.  Of course, it now owes $4.7 billion on its line of credit with TARP, but, that doesn't make for good news, so it wasn't reported.


ARIZONA PASSES IMMIGRATION BILL
In a controversial move and fed up with waiting for the federal government to step in and help Arizona passed sweeping legislation.  The measure creates a new state misdemeanor crime of willful failure to complete or carry an alien registration document. It would allow officers to arrest immigrants unable to show documents proving they're legally in the country.


DETROIT POLICE: STRIP CLUB EMPLOYED 14 YEAR OLD
The manager of a Detroit strip club was charged after authorities learned a 14-year-old girl was employed as a topless dancer, making several hundred dollars a night, authorities said Friday.  The 31-year-old manager of the All Star topless bar was arraigned Friday on a charge of child sexually abusive activity. Andrew Hutson was arrested Wednesday night at the club on Eight Mile Road. The girl, whose name was not released because of her age, is believed to have danced at the club several nights each week, making about $350 per night, Police Chief Warren Evans said at a news conference across the street from the establishment.
